Additional Information: | The front elevation faces south. The property also includes a mobile home (AHI #225813). 2013- "The Dear Lodge Bar (AHI #225812) is a vernacular, one-story, front-gable building constructed c. 1935, according to historic plat maps and historic aerial imagery. It is rectangular in plan with horizontal wood walls on its east and front elevations and vertical wood walls on its west elevation, with an asphalt-shingled front-gable roof. The front elevation faces south and is asymmetrical in plan. The windows are a mixture of vinyl one-over-ones, one-by-one sliding, or wood-framed one-over-ones. A covered porch with a hipped roof leads to the main vinyl door entryway on the front elevation." - "CTH FF, Kimmear Rd to Popko Cir W", WisDOT ID #9351-02-01, Prepared by Diane Laffin - GLARC (2013). |
